Thomas is back (again), and the show is not being subtle about it
Matthew Atkinson is reprising Thomas Forrester, Ridge and Taylor's layered, often combustible son. The teaser makes it pretty clear he is returning right as everyone is hanging stockings, which feels on-brand for this show. The suggestion is that he is not just visiting, either — the vibe is very much "back at Forrester Creations and ready to stir the pot."
Quick refresher on the comings and goings
- Atkinson has played Thomas since 2019, and he was a core piece of the canvas until he stepped away in March 2024, which did not go over great with viewers.
- He popped back in for short stints in June and July.
- Then came a brief September return (the timeline here gets a little funky — the show framed Thomas's next appearance as happening in September 2025). That arc followed his split from Paris and shifted his attention to Ridge and Taylor's plan to remarry.
- Of course, Ridge being Ridge, he bailed on Taylor for Brooke. Thomas lost it, blamed Brooke for blowing up the family again, and had to be talked down by his dad. He eventually apologized to Brooke and accepted the marriage was happening whether he liked it or not.
- Now, the new preview points to a holiday homecoming that looks more permanent, with Thomas sliding back into his role at Forrester Creations.
What the actor is saying
When he showed up over the summer, Atkinson told Soap Opera Digest the fan response had been loud and, honestly, kind of sweet:
"I can't speak for all the fans, but there's a wealth of people that are either really, really upset that Thomas is gone for a period or really sad. [They] reach out and they're like, 'Hey, when are you back? When are you back? When are you back?' That just speaks to their care for this character. And that means a lot to me because I would have fun doing this in a vacuum, but it's really great to have a response that shows that these people care about what you're doing. And so it's just been so much love from so many fans that comes out in so many different ways."
